For a lot of people, the Kreg name already means smart woodworking solutions. Since 1989, Kreg has built a reputation around making projects easier to plan, cut, join, and finish, especially through its well-known pocket-hole systems and other woodworking guides and accessories. In 2025, Kreg expanded that approach into its first cordless power tool lineup, called Ionic Drive, built specifically with woodworking in mind.

That is what makes this launch exciting. Kreg is not just another tool brand adding more options to the shelf. Their power tools are designed to fit naturally with the way many people already work, especially anyone who values accuracy, clean results, and systems that work together. Kreg says the Ionic Drive lineup was created for compatibility with the company’s trusted jigs, cutting guides, and woodworking accessories, which makes it a strong fit for both home project builders and serious shop users.

The current Kreg power tool family includes drills, impact drivers, saws, routers, sanders, oscillating multi-tools, batteries, and chargers. In other words, this is not a one-tool experiment. It is a real expansion into the power tool category, with a lineup aimed at helping users move from joinery and cutting to shaping and finishing with one connected system.

What stands out about Kreg’s approach is how focused it is on real woodworking tasks. Their compact drill is built for tight spaces while still offering substantial torque. Their impact driver is designed to deliver strong driving power in a compact body. Their trim router focuses on control and precision, with features like rack-and-pinion depth adjustment, variable speed, and added visibility at the base. Their cordless random orbit sander emphasizes smooth performance, variable speed, and reduced vibration for better control during finish work.

Kreg’s saw systems are also worth a closer look. The brand’s Adaptive Cutting System is built around guided, precise cutting for plywood, panels, and solid wood, and Kreg’s circular saw options are designed to work with guides like the Accu-Cut for more accurate, repeatable results.
